The Next-Generation Battery market is rapidly evolving, driven by the urgent need for sustainable and efficient energy storage solutions across various sectors. As industries increasingly seek alternatives to traditional energy sources, this market plays a pivotal role in enhancing energy efficiency and reducing carbon footprints. Next-Generation Batteries are essential in powering electric vehicles, renewable energy systems, and portable electronics, making them highly relevant in today's climate-conscious world. For investors, this market presents a lucrative opportunity amid increasing demand for advanced energy solutions, promising substantial returns while addressing significant challenges, including battery longevity, safety, and cost.
Recent trends indicate a shift towards more eco-friendly materials and innovative recycling methods, addressing growing concerns regarding battery waste and sustainability. Emerging technologies such as solid-state batteries and lithium-sulfur batteries are poised to redefine performance standards and operational efficiencies, capturing the interest of both investors and consumers alike. Factors such as governmental policies promoting green energy, advances in battery material science, and the continuous rise of electric vehicle adoption contribute to the momentum of this market. However, challenges like supply chain limitations and raw material shortages persist, encouraging industry players to explore innovative solutions and alternative materials.
